The HS4 corridor read

China to Viet Nam leads the reported HS4 5506 routes.

The leading route recorded $12.6M in 2024, with +6.2% calculated three-year growth. Across the HS4 subsector, latest reported trade was $260.0M, with -3.8% calculated three-year growth. Read the HS4 overview ↗

Trend and peakDeclining

Historical peak: $432.9M in 1995. Latest below peak: 39.9%.

Coverage and breadth1995-2024

30 observed years; 1,383 active corridors, 97 exporters, 178 importers, and 5 HS6 products.
